Transaction e522eaccac1b0023e3967d1694b9ece07de4de07b19e5ed8056c33a4c182153e
1 Input
1 Outputs
- e522eaccac1b0023e3967d1694b9ece07de4de07b19e5ed8056c33a4c182153e:0
value 9507
address 3KuoJRuv91Cve7755QzekvAzgNfFJhP6U1